SCROLL X SETFOCUS

USUARIO.EXCLUIDOS 25/04/2007 09:39:32
#213635
Pessoal é o seguinte:

Tenho um sistema que está usando um MDIForm
Onde chamo alguns FORMs

Um deles: frmUsers
Tem bastante campos Text e algumas Pictures
Sendo assim, para não ter problemas na visualização em micro com resolução 800x600, resolvi colocar um Scroll no Form.

Pesquisando aqui no site encontrei um código que "rola" o conteúdo de um picture, a qual eu coloquei todo o conteúdo do principais campos.

Testando em um projeto separado funciona perfeitamente.
Porém quando coloquei o mesmo código no projeto final
Ele dá erro num linha do FORM MDI (frmInicial)

frmUsers.Show
frmUsers.SetFocus


Se eu comentar esta linha frmUsers.SetFocus, não dá erro, porém o form (frmUsers) não é carregado na tela, dentro do MDI.

O código que estou usando para executar o scroll é este:
  Dim iFullFormHeigth As Integer
Dim iDisplayHeight As Integer

iFullFormHeigth = 3765
iDisplayHeight = 1800

Me.Height = iDisplayHeight

With VScroll1
.Height = Me.ScaleHeight
.Min = 0
.Max = iFullFormHeigth - iDisplayHeight
.SmallChange = Screen.TwipsPerPixelY * 10
.LargeChange = .SmallChange
End With


O que o SetFocus tem haver com o Scroll?
CLEVERTON 25/04/2007 10:35:29
#213644
Qual o número do erro ?

pq vc não usa
frmUsers.ZOrder 0
Tópico encerrado , respostas não são mais permitidas